The use of lie detectors is based on the assumption that lying produces emotional reactions in an individual that, in turn, create unconscious physiological responses.

(A) that, in turn, create unconscious physiological responses
(B) that creates unconscious physiological responses in turn
(C) creating, in turn, unconscious physiological responses
(D) to create, in turn, physiological responses that are unconscious
(E) who creates unconscious physiological responses in turn

B - that refers to emotional reactions and creates do not agree with emotional reactions
C - creating modifies individual or emotional reactions and to modify emotional reactions we need a comma between individual and creating for proper meaning. This construction is wrong
D - physiological responses that are unconscious - seems awkward
E - wrong usage of 'who'

IMO A.

What create unconscious physiological responses? Emotional reactions (plural) hence create(plural verb). Eliminate B,C,E

Out of A and D, A is the correct AO.
D: awkward.

Take away: Start with Subject-Verb agreement always!! (even-though we know that there is a modifier issue)
